Revival of the Cashew Industry in Mozambique
This chapter explores the historical rise and decline of Mozambique's cashew industry, emphasizing its peak in the 1960s and the impact of civil war and policies on its downfall. It also examines the recent resurgence spurred by government export taxes, discussing the implications for local farmers, job creation, and the balance between agricultural policy and market stability.
